The fossil record is the record of life on earth preserved in rock. the fossil record provides evidence of what types of plant and animals lived, how long they lived, how they died, and how they changed. it also tells us about earth’s early environment and how it changed. the fossil record determine the age of rock formations by looking at how deep the fossils are buried in the rock. when a fossil is found above another fossil in a rock formation, the deeper fossil is considered older.
